chat.freenode.net #tryton.de log beginning Wed Jul 22 00:00:01 CEST 2009 | ||
2009-07-22 05:20 -!- yangoon(n=mathiasb@p549F7DA5.dip.t-dialin.net) has joined #tryton.de | ||
2009-07-22 06:37 -!- Timitos(n=timitos@88.217.184.172) has joined #tryton.de | ||
2009-07-22 07:36 -!- paepke(n=paepke@mail.metaldyne.de) has joined #tryton.de | ||
2009-07-22 07:52 -!- udono(n=udono@dynamic-unidsl-85-197-20-10.westend.de) has joined #tryton.de | ||
2009-07-22 10:07 -!- Daniel3(n=Daniel@dyndsl-091-096-020-229.ewe-ip-backbone.de) has joined #tryton.de | ||
2009-07-22 11:19 -!- marcus321(n=marcus@dyndsl-091-096-020-229.ewe-ip-backbone.de) has joined #tryton.de | ||
2009-07-22 11:22 <marcus321> Hallo, wir haben noch ein kleines Problem mit dem Bezahlen von Rechnungen, welche wir über XML-RPC anlegen. Die Rechnungen haben immer nur den Status 'Fakturiert' obwohl wir "State: paid" für die Rechnung hinterlegen. Wir denken, dass es mit dem Fehler: | ||
2009-07-22 11:22 <marcus321> Posten können nicht abgestimmt werden, wenn sie | ||
2009-07-22 11:22 <marcus321> - nicht ausgeglichen sind | ||
2009-07-22 11:22 <marcus321> - ungültig sind | ||
2009-07-22 11:22 <marcus321> - sich auf das selbe Konto beziehen | ||
2009-07-22 11:22 <marcus321> - sich nicht auf ein abstimmungsfähiges Konto beziehen | ||
2009-07-22 11:22 <marcus321> - nicht zur selben Partei gehören | ||
2009-07-22 11:23 <marcus321> ...zusammenhängt, wenn wir das bezahlen von Hand ausführen wollen. | ||
2009-07-22 11:24 <marcus321> kann uns jmd weiterhelfen, wir den Fehler beheben, und die rechnung sofort als bezahlt anlegen können. | ||
2009-07-22 11:56 <udono> marcus321: hast du mal eine beispiel xmlrpc für mich? | ||
2009-07-22 11:57 <udono> marcus321: Der fehler weist jedenfalls darauf hin, das ihr versucht eine Rechnung die noch nicht bezahlt ist auf bezahlt zu setzen | ||
2009-07-22 11:57 <udono> marcus321: das geht zum glück nicht in Tryton | ||
2009-07-22 12:00 <Daniel3> haben nicht wirklich viel verändert: http://paste.pocoo.org/show/130027/ | ||
2009-07-22 12:03 <Daniel3> udono in wie fern geht das nicht? wenn wir die rechnung in tryton anlegen können wir sie dort doch auch fakturieren und bezahlen | ||
2009-07-22 12:39 <udono> Daniel3: ja, aber sie wird erst als bezahlt markiert, wenn die Beträge übereinstimmen. | ||
2009-07-22 12:42 <udono> Daniel3: bei mir geht das ohne Probleme mit tryton 1.2 | ||
2009-07-22 12:43 <udono> Daniel3: ich habe allerdings mein eigenes testscript verwendet, das ich euch zugesendet habe | ||
2009-07-22 12:44 <Daniel3> das haben wir ja auch verwendet, nur mussten wir paar statische sachen anpassen | ||
2009-07-22 12:44 <udono> Daniel3: wird denn in eurem Skript die Zahlung angelegt? | ||
2009-07-22 12:44 <udono> Daniel3: /skript/Tryton/# | ||
2009-07-22 12:45 <Daniel3> ? | ||
2009-07-22 12:47 <udono> Daniel3: Nach ausführen des Skripts: Wird eine Rechnung generiert? Hat diese Rechnung zahlungen verbucht (Reiter Zahlung)? | ||
2009-07-22 12:47 <Daniel3> nein | ||
2009-07-22 12:48 <udono> Daniel3: euer paste sagt aber: invoice created with id: 20 | ||
2009-07-22 12:48 <udono> Daniel3: also ist die rechnung auch erzeugt worden. | ||
2009-07-22 12:49 <udono> Daniel3: oben mal aufNeu laden drücken, wenn du in der Tabellenansicht für rechnungen bist im Tryton client | ||
2009-07-22 12:49 <Daniel3> ja refreshed habe ich, daran liegts nicht | ||
2009-07-22 12:51 <Daniel3> Im Reiter Zahlen kann doch auch erst etwas stehen, wenn die Rechnung bezahlt wurde, wir können aber nicht bezahlen | ||
2009-07-22 12:53 <udono> Daniel3: Könnt ihr in Tryton selbst eine Rechnung bezahlen? | ||
2009-07-22 12:53 <udono> Daniel3: ah verstehe, das geht nicht, wie marcus321 oben schreibt. | ||
2009-07-22 12:53 <Daniel3> per XML-RPC erstellte Rechnung nicht!, in tryton selbst erstellte rechnungen ja | ||
2009-07-22 12:55 <udono> Daniel3: dann schaut mal auf Datenbankebene was nicht stimmt. Ist bestimmt nur ein falscher Journaleintrag, oder eine falsche Kontenzuweisung | ||
2009-07-22 12:56 <Daniel3> gut möglich, dort haben wir auch bereits geschaut aber wir wissen nicht wirklich was dort falsch sein könnte | ||
2009-07-22 12:57 <udono> Daniel3: also habt ihr eine identische rechnung von Hand angelegt und verglichen? | ||
2009-07-22 12:57 <Daniel3> in wie fern sollen wir denn auf der Datenbankebene gucken? | ||
2009-07-22 12:57 <Daniel3> per pgadmin ? | ||
2009-07-22 12:57 <udono> Daniel3: ja genau, Q 'n D | ||
2009-07-22 12:58 <udono> Daniel3: da seht ihr dann welche ids sich unterscheiden. | ||
2009-07-22 13:07 <udono> Daniel3: marcus321: http://paste.pocoo.org/compare/130039/130027/ überall wo #fix me steht, die ids prüfen | ||
2009-07-22 13:25 <Daniel3> http://paste.pocoo.org/show/130044/ | ||
2009-07-22 13:25 <Daniel3> den oberen haben wir mal manuell angelegt und den unteren über das skript | ||
2009-07-22 13:36 <udono> Daniel3: Im nächsten Schritt würde ich untersuchen, worin sich die beiden unterscheiden und das skript daraufhin anpassen. Vgl oben zu unten: sind bspw unterschiedliche account, unten keine payment_lines, unterschiedliche parties, unterschiedliche taxes, etc | ||
2009-07-22 13:37 <udono> Ziel ist das Skript so umzuschreiben, das euer manuelles Beispiel automatisch erzeugt wird. | ||
2009-07-22 13:42 <Daniel3> was bedeutet 'reconciled': False ? | ||
2009-07-22 13:43 <udono> Daniel3: noch nicht abgeglichen, d.h. noch nicht bezahlt | ||
2009-07-22 13:44 <Daniel3> das muss ich aber nicht setzen oder? also das wird automatisch gesetzt? | ||
2009-07-22 14:41 <udono> Daniel3: ja, wird automatisch gesetzt | ||
2009-07-22 15:40 -!- Daniel3(n=Daniel@dyndsl-091-096-020-229.ewe-ip-backbone.de) has joined #tryton.de | ||
2009-07-22 21:18 -!- MarkusB(n=burli@dslb-088-069-114-077.pools.arcor-ip.net) has joined #tryton.de |
Generated by irclog2html.py 2.17.3 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!